Refex Industries  (NSE:REFEX) Interest Coverage Explanation

Ben Graham requires that a company has a minimum interest coverage of 5 with the companies he invested. If the interest coverage is less than 2, the company is burdened by debt. Any business slow or recession may drag the company into a situation where it cannot pay the interest on its debt.

Interest Coverage is an important factor when GuruFocus ranks a company's overage Financial Strength .

Refex Industries Interest Coverage Calculation

Interest Coverage is a ratio that determines how easily a company can pay interest expenses on outstanding debt. It is calculated by dividing a company's Operating Income (EBIT) by its Interest Expense:

If Interest Expense is negative and Operating Income is positive, then

Interest Coverage=-1* Operating Income /Interest Expense

Else if Interest Expense is negative and Operating Income is negative, then

The company did not have earnings to cover the interest expense.

Else if Interest Expense is 0 and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ation is 0, then

The company had no debt (1).


Note: If both Interest Expense and Interest Income are empty, while Net Interest Income is negative, then use Net Interest Income as Interest Expense.

Refex Industries's Interest Coverage for the fiscal year that ended in Mar. 2026 is calculated as

Here, for the fiscal year that ended in Mar. 2026, Refex Industries's Interest Expense was ₹-321 Mil. Its Operating Income was ₹3,372 Mil. And its Long-Term Debt & Capital Lease Obligation was ₹841 Mil.

Interest Coverage=-1* Operating Income (A: Mar. 2026 )/Interest Expense (A: Mar. 2026 )
=-1*3371.891/-320.753
=10.51

Refex Industries Business Description

Other Exchanges 532884:India
Address Refex Building, 67, Bazullah Road, Parthasarathy Puram, T Nagar, Chennai, TN, IND, 600017
Refex Industries Ltd is a manufacturer and refiller of refrigerant gases. The company's operating segment includes Coal & Ash Handling Business, Solar Power - Generation and Related Activities, Refrigerant Gas- (Refilling) and Sales, Sale Of Services, Power Trading, and Others. Geographically, the business activities are operated throughout the region of India.
